Those who watch a lot of true crime podcasts have probably heard of the infamous drug dealer Griselda Blanco. Charles Cosby, her former partner, appeared in Cocaine Cowboys 2.

Charles Cosby and Griselda Blanco's Connection According to Cocaine Cowboys 2

Charles Cosby is a former drug dealer who became connected with crime lord Angela Blanco in 1992.

In the 2008 documentary Cocaine Cowboys 2 (full title: Cocaine Cowboys II: Hustlin' With the Godmother) Cosby appears as himself.

The crime documentary recounts his experiences as a cocaine dealer in Oakland, California, in the 1990s.

According to the documentary, Cosby first communicated with Blanco via correspondence while she was in prison.

However, they soon met in person and started a relationship although Blanco was significantly older.

Bianco was assassinated in 2012, but she and Cosby had parted ways long before that.

According to Cocaine Cowboys 2, Blanco and Cosby's relationship ended when Jorge "Rivi" Ayala, Blanco's former hitman agreed to testify against her.

In response, Blanco reportedly attempted to plan the kidnapping of John F. Kennedy Jr.

In 2022, talking at the On The Spot At The Spot podcast, Cosby mentioned his misgivings about this plan.

Both the podcast and the documentary explain how Blanco's plans failed, although the case against her did not go as planned either.

Blanco completed a prison sentence in 2004, after which she was deported from the United States.

Cosby moved on from drug dealing and his story is available through his documentary and a limited number of public appearances.

Where Is Cosby Now?

As of writing, little is known about Charles Cosby's life other than what information he has chosen to share in Cocaine Cowboy 2 and other media.

Following an intense early life of crime that he describes both in the documentary and in his book Hustling with the Godmother: My Life and Times with Griselda Blanco he likely preferred to keep a low profile and live a regular life.

In his 2022 appearance in On The Spot At The Spot, Cosby encouraged viewers to be on the lookout for his future film directed by Wes Miller (A Day to Die, River Runs Red).
